Can my older ductwork handle better air filtration for PM2.5 and pollen?
Manor's May pollen peak and PM2.5 risk make filtration upgrades valuable. Galvanized steel ductwork from 1950s construction generally supports MERV-13 filters without static pressure issues when properly sized. However, existing duct leakage can reduce filtration effectiveness. A static pressure test determines if your system maintains proper airflow with higher-efficiency filters while capturing more particulates.
How does our summer heat affect modern refrigerant performance?
Manor's 88°F design temperature represents the peak cooling load engineers plan for, though actual temperatures sometimes exceed this. R-454B refrigerant maintains stable pressure-temperature relationships up to 120°F ambient conditions. This A2L refrigerant's lower global warming potential comes with slightly higher discharge temperatures that modern compressors manage efficiently. Proper system sizing ensures adequate capacity even during our hottest summer days.
What does an Ecobee E1 alert mean for my Manor HVAC system?
An Ecobee E1 signal indicates the thermostat isn't detecting expected temperature changes from your HVAC equipment. In Manor's humid climate, this often points to refrigerant charge issues or airflow restrictions rather than complete system failure. The alert allows early intervention before comfort problems become apparent. Technicians use this diagnostic information to address underlying issues during regular maintenance visits.
What permits and safety standards apply to new HVAC installations?
All Manor HVAC installations require permits from the Manor Borough Building Code Department. The 2026 A2L refrigerant standards mandate specific safety measures for R-454B systems, including leak detection sensors and ventilation requirements in equipment rooms. These regulations address the mild flammability characteristics of modern refrigerants while maintaining system efficiency. Proper documentation ensures compliance with both local codes and federal environmental regulations.
